The scientific name of the flamingo, Phoenicopterus, is derived from Greek roots. "Phoenico" means "purple" or "crimson," referring to the bird's distinctive reddish-pink color, while "pterus" means "wing." Together, the name reflects the vibrant coloration and the winged nature of these iconic birds.
